ETYMOLOGY OF THE WORD TOUCAN

From French, from Portuguese tucano, from Tupi tucana, probably imitative of its cry.

WHAT DOES TOUCAN MEAN IN ENGLISH?

toucan

Toucan

Toucans are members of the family Ramphastidae of near passerine birds from the Neotropics. The Ramphastidae family is most closely related to the American barbets. They are brightly marked and have large, often colorful bills. The family includes five genera and about forty different species. The name of this bird group is derived from the Tupi word tukana, via Portuguese. The family includes toucans, aracaris and toucanets; more distant relatives include various families of barbets and woodpeckers in the suborder Pici.

Definition of toucan in the English dictionary

The definition of toucan in the dictionary is any tropical American arboreal fruit-eating bird of the family Ramphastidae, having a large brightly coloured bill with serrated edges and a bright plumage.
